DAPC: SPEC building property back on the market

The Development Authority of Polk County has placed the SPEC building back on the market after the deal to purchase the six-year-old industrial facility as a close-to-turnkey operation fell through.

DAPC CEO Terry Schwindler reported this evening that prior to the announcement of a buyer for the facility in the Northside Industrial Park in Cedartown, a Letter of Intent was signed between the DAPC’s board chair, Jamie Morris, and the prospect considering the facility.

She said in a statement that “This document placed the property under contract and started the Inspection Period in which the prospect would conduct his due diligence and secure his financing.”

However, the Project Shure prospect was unable to secure the loans he needed for purchase of the facility, Schwindler reported.

She said that COVID-19 has reduced the lending to new business from banks so they can better fund the needs of businesses already established.

“The prospect continues to move forward with his project and is now considering a building lease (in Polk County),” Schwindler reported in the statement about the recent developments surrounding the sale.

With the deal unable to work out, the DAPC has placed the Cedartown SPEC building back on the market and Schwindler said “state economic project managers have been notified” the building is available.



“There have been three inquiries on the building this week,” she said.

Schwindler previously announced the SPEC building was under contract during the 2020 State of the Community virtual event in video messages released by local officials during the final week of October.

The SPEC building was completed in 2014, and provides 100,000 square feet of enclosed industrial space with only a few finishing touches needed to make it ready for use in manufacturing, warehousing or other needs of potential partners who are looking for space.
